Foul Fiend Theatre Troupe is thrilled to present GODS & IDOLS: A ONE-ACT PLAY FESTIVAL.
This is our first ever festival series, and we can't wait to share these witty, irreverent, and poignant works with you.

Gods & Idols features five original dramatic works, penned by some of New York's finest emerging playwrights. These short plays each examine a distinct aspect of modern faith: what are the origins of our beliefs, what myths do we hold onto, and how does religion affect our youth, our government, and our culture?

CONTENT WARNING

Some of these plays contain representations of violence and weaponry. There are discussions of suicide and sexual assault. Viewer discretion is strongly advised. Please reach out to FFTT via email for further information or assistance.
